What’s a Double Matrix question? 

For those who missed the first article in this series, a Double Matrix question (also known as an Overlapping Sets question) is one that involves a certain population where each member of that population has two characteristics associated with it.  Questions that fall into this category can often be solved using the Double Matrix Method.

In a group of 1000 people, each person is either left-handed or right-handed but not both.  80% of the females are left-handed, and 84% of the right-handed people are male.  How many people are right-handed?

1) There are 600 males in the group

2) There are 180 left-handed males in the group
